A few recommendations.  Firstly, the only touristy thing that I've seen that's ever truly been awesome is the Grand Canyon.  Since you're going from Vegas to Colorado, I'd recommend trying to find a way to see it, if you haven't been there before.  It's more or less between Vegas and Colorado, but it'd take an extra day probably.  I did it by staying in Flagstaff, AZ, a neat town just over an hour away from the Grand Canyon.

The other thing I'd recommend is CouchSurfing.  I did my whole two and a half month road trip, plus a recent week-long road trip from California to Texas, all without paying for a place to stay, and meeting a whole lot of wonderful people along the way.  If you haven't heard of it, it's basically a network of very generous people who allow you to stay at their place for free.  You don't even have to offer your place, if you don't want to.  It seems strange to some people at first, but I assure you that it's all on the up and up.  Go there, fill out your profile, ask people if you can stay with them.  Start asking 1-2 weeks before you'll arrive, and ask about 5-10 people per city/town.  That's always worked for me.  Best part: you'll get to see the non-touristy, cool parts of the city that you wouldn't have known about otherwise.  I've met some really great and interesting people there, and it MADE my trips in the U.S. and Europe.

I'd skip over Dallas and spend an extra day in Austin.  It'll save you some driving time and for my money Austin is the only place worth spending any time in Texas (sorry Texans). 

Also in my opinion NM is a pretty cool state to just be completely passing by.  At least check out White Sands National monument, you're probably going to be driving right by it on your way to Tucson.

I offer up these opinions only because I've driven across the country a few times and really liked Austin and White Sands.
